Luis Arnez came to us highly recommended for his cabinetry. The estimate went well and the price was right so we committed to getting our kitchen and bathroom cabinets designed by Luis. The contract called for half of the payment up front and the other half to be paid at the completion of the work. When we went to see the cabinets in his workshop and pick the stain color I noted that there were two cabinets missing as these had been discussed during the estimate. After this mishap, he made the two cabinets as he had said he would. Basically Mr. Arnez sells his services as a one stop shop, that he'll demo, install fixtures, anything you need. However what we learned was that he has an unreliable crew of people that he outsources for these jobs. To save money, we demo'd ourselves. Once this was complete, he was to install the cabinets. We became very familiar with his time schedule of being 4+ hours late to the job site. He was unreliable and then started asking for more of the payment money saying that he was needing more money up front for the job. The first time he asked, we really hadn't been having issues so we gave him more of the payment. But this became more frequent and we would get these sob stories about how he couldn't pay his workers. This was not our problem. He basically only started to show up so he could ask for money. When the cabinets were finally installed, one portion of the cabinets extended too far into the dining room. He then tried to blame us for measuring incorrectly. This was not our fault and we told him that he would now need to fix the tile in the kitchen and extend it to match the length of the cabinets. We told him that if he could find the same tile, we'd use that, otherwise he would have to pay to install new kitchen tile. The tile could not be found, he became increasingly unresponsive and yet continued to ask for more money. He showed up to put the cabinet pulls on just to ask for more money and the pulls were installed sloppily. The crew he hired to install the granite showed up and were angry that they couldn't drink on the job. They were going to leave with the granite only half done until we called and had Luis tell them it all needed to be done that day. They ended up leaving with some of our tools that day. At the end of this debacle, we received new cabinets, they are nice but definitely not worth the headache and drama that we went through for them. We did not give him the remainder of the balance owed because of the cost of the tile floor, the estimated cost to fix the cabinet and drawer pulls and any other problems associated with this job. We made the mistake of referring him to a friend at the beginning of the job, before things went south. They used him and had a worse experience than we did. They ended up having to pay more money when he disappeared in the middle of their installation. They tried to pursue legal action but Luis Arnez was no where to be found. This is clearly a situation where he has some issues that interfere with his work and the customer ends up paying the price. BEWARE!

An absolute nightmare. Mr. Arnez is not a licensed contractor and he is extremely pushy and unprofessional. He is a criminal , he takes peoples money and does not perform his duites. He is very manipulative and lies on a regular basis.
Description of Work: On June 31, 2011, we signed a contract for custom cabinets to be built and installed with Arnez Custom Cabinets located in Brea Ca.. Mr. Arnez required a 50% deposit to start the work. We paid the deposit and then waited several weeks unitl Mr. Arnez contacted us to approve the stain. At that time he asked if we would please advance him an additional $1000.00 because he had yet to purchase the doors for our kitchen. By mid August we had not heard from Mr. Arnez nor did he return our phone calls. On September 6 he informed us that he was going to be evicted from his shop ( where our cabinets were located) and could we please advance him $4000.00 to stop the eviction. We advanced him the money believing that he would stop the eviction and finish our work. We had begun to demolish our kitchen based on his word. He then delivered unfinished cabinets and a partial kitchen. He refuses to answer our repeated phone calls and when we drove to his shop we saw that it had been padlocked and there was an eviction notice posted by the Orange County Sheriffs office. I wish I would have done my homework and had investigated him further. Do not use Arnez Custom Cabinets or any company to which he is asssociated. After paying 90% for the job we now have a partial kitchen and unfinished wood.
